Minimally Intrusive Strategies
To additionally progress the field of dental surgery, welcome the capacity of minimally intrusive methods that can greatly profit both surgeons and clients alike.
Minimally invasive strategies are changing the area by decreasing surgical trauma, minimizing post-operative discomfort, and accelerating the recuperation process. These methods include making use of smaller incisions and specialized instruments to carry out treatments with precision and effectiveness.
By using innovative imaging innovation, such as cone light beam calculated tomography (CBCT), specialists can properly intend and carry out surgeries with marginal invasiveness.
Furthermore, the use of lasers in dental surgery enables specific cells cutting and coagulation, causing reduced blood loss and decreased healing time.
With minimally intrusive strategies, people can experience quicker healing, minimized scarring, and improved results, making it an important element of the future of dental surgery.
